CI Micro v2.1 – Analyzing Time-lapse Experiments of Cell Migration, Invasion and Wound Healing assays

CI Micro v2.1

:: DESCRIPTION

CI Micro was developed primary for quickly analyzing time-lapse experiments of cell migration, invasion and wound healing assays. Time-lapse experiments saved in Leica’s LIF or (auto-saved) XLEF files can be opened with no delay in loading time. Interactive measurements can be done by the area or counting tool and are save together with experimental data. Extra options are Movie Export, 3D features and support for TIFF files.

TACTICS 2.21 – MATLAB Platform For Customized Time-Lapse Microscopy Analysis

TACTICS 2.21

:: DESCRIPTION

TACTICS is a versatile MATLAB toolbox for High Content Analysis (HCA) of microscopy data. TATICS has been developed for image cytometry of non-adherent cells such as hematopoietic cells.

DCellIQ 1.0 – Quantitative Time-lapse Nuclei Image Analysis

DCellIQ 1.0

:: DESCRIPTION

DCellIQ ( Dynamic Cell Image Quantitator ) is a user-friendly software package that is designed for quantitative time-lapse nuclei image analysis for cell cycle studies, whose key features include automated nuclei detection, segmentation, quantification, tracking, cell cycle phase identification, and statistical analysis of the cell cycle duration.
